What Kind of Bell Peppers Should I Use?

You can use red, yellow, orange, or green bell peppers for this recipe. Red and yellow are sweeter, while green adds a slightly bitter edge that balances the richness of the beef and cheese. Choose firm, large peppers that can stand upright and hold the filling well.

How To Make the Easy Stuffed Bell Peppers

Step 1: Prep the Peppers

Slice the tops off the bell peppers and remove seeds and membranes. Pre-bake them in a 375°F oven for about 15 minutes to soften slightly while you prepare the filling.

Step 2: Sauté the Aromatics

In a skillet, heat a little oil over medium heat. Add chopped onions and garlic. Sauté until translucent and fragrant.

Step 3: Cook the Beef

Add ground beef to the skillet. Break it apart with a spoon and cook until browned. Drain any excess fat.

Step 4: Build the Filling

Stir in cooked rice, diced tomatoes, Italian seasoning, paprika, salt, and pepper. Let everything simmer for a few minutes so the flavors combine.

Step 5: Stuff the Peppers

Spoon the mixture into each pre-baked pepper, packing it in well. Place them in a baking dish.

Step 6: Add the Cheese and Bake

Top each pepper generously with shredded cheddar cheese. Bake for 20-25 minutes until the cheese is bubbly and golden.


Serving and Storing Easy Stuffed Bell Peppers

Serve these stuffed peppers hot, straight from the oven, with a sprinkle of fresh parsley. They reheat well, making them great for meal prep or next-day lunches.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days, or freeze for up to 2 months.

Ingredients

4 bell peppers

1 lb ground beef

1 cup cooked white rice

1 cup diced tomatoes

1 small onion, chopped

2 cloves garlic, minced

1 ½ cups shredded cheddar cheese

1 tsp Italian seasoning

½ tsp paprika

½ tsp salt

¼ tsp black pepper

1 tbsp olive oil


Instructions

1. Preheat oven to 375°F. Slice tops off bell peppers and remove seeds and membranes.

2. Place peppers in a baking dish and bake for 15 minutes to soften.

3. Heat olive oil in a skillet. Add onions and garlic, sauté until translucent.

4. Add ground beef to skillet. Cook until browned and fully cooked. Drain excess fat.

5. Stir in cooked rice, diced tomatoes, Italian seasoning, paprika, salt, and pepper. Simmer 5 minutes.

6. Stuff peppers with beef and rice mixture.

7. Top each with shredded cheddar cheese.

8. Bake for 20–25 minutes until cheese is melted and bubbly.

9. Garnish with fresh parsley and serve hot.

Notes

Pre-baking the peppers helps ensure they’re perfectly tender when the filling is done.

Use pepper jack or mozzarella for a fun cheese twist.
